The Labyrinth of Legal Options
First, let's navigate the legal (and less spooky) avenues. Sometimes, legitimate streaming services offer free trials. Think of it like a temporary pass to the world of pain...free of charge!
Services like Amazon Prime Video or Hulu often have free trials. Just remember to cancel before the trial ends, unless you want to accidentally subscribe and fund Jigsaw's next workshop.
Keep an eye out for promotions. Some cable or internet providers might bundle streaming services, potentially giving you access to Saw 5 without an extra fee. It's like winning a twisted lottery!

Borrowing and Begging (Figuratively)
Remember the good old days of physical media? Dust off that DVD player! Ask your friends or family if they own Saw 5. Borrowing is totally free and socially acceptable.
Alternatively, check your local library! Libraries often have a surprisingly vast collection of movies, including horror flicks. It’s like a treasure trove of cinematic terror, all accessible with a library card.
